当前位置:谷歌浏览器 > 帮助中心 > 文章页 > chromium开发教程、基于chromium开发浏览器

chromium开发教程、基于chromium开发浏览器

2024-04-20 10:01 谷歌浏览器
谷歌浏览器电脑版 谷歌浏览器电脑版

硬件:Windows系统 版本:11.1.1.22 大小:9.75MB 语言:简体中文 评分: 发布:2020-02-05 更新:2024-11-08 厂商:谷歌信息技术(中国)有限公司

谷歌浏览器安卓版 谷歌浏览器安卓版

硬件:安卓系统 版本:122.0.3.464 大小:187.94MB 厂商:Google Inc. 发布:2022-03-29 更新:2024-10-30

谷歌浏览器苹果版 谷歌浏览器苹果版

硬件:苹果系统 版本:130.0.6723.37 大小:207.1 MB 厂商:Google LLC 发布:2020-04-03 更新:2024-06-12

苹果下载

跳转至官网

2024-04-20 10:01 chromium开发教程、基于chromium开发浏览器

随着互联网技术的飞速发展,浏览器作为连接用户与网络世界的重要工具,其重要性不言而喻。Chromium,作为开源的浏览器项目,以其高效、稳定和可定制性受到广泛关注。本文将围绕Chromium开发教程和基于Chromium开发浏览器进行详细介绍,旨在激发读者的兴趣,并提供必要的背景信息。

Chromium开发环境搭建

Chromium的开发环境搭建是入门的第一步。开发者需要安装以下工具:

1. 操作系统:推荐使用Linux或macOS,因为它们对Chromium的开发支持更为完善。

2. 编译工具:如g++、ninja等,用于编译Chromium源代码。

3. 依赖库:如libevent、libjpeg等,这些库是Chromium运行所必需的。

Chromium源代码结构

Chromium的源代码结构复杂,但理解其结构对于开发至关重要。

1. 源代码目录:Chromium的源代码分为多个目录,如base、content、net等,每个目录都有其特定的功能。

2. 模块划分:Chromium将功能模块化,便于管理和开发。

3. 构建系统:Chromium使用gn构建系统,开发者需要熟悉其语法和规则。

Chromium插件开发

Chromium插件开发是扩展浏览器功能的重要途径。

1. 插件类型:Chromium插件分为页面插件、背景插件等。

2. 开发工具:Chrome DevTools提供了丰富的插件开发工具。

3. 生命周期管理:了解插件的生命周期对于编写高效插件至关重要。

Chromium性能优化

性能优化是Chromium开发中的重要环节。

1. 内存管理:合理管理内存,避免内存泄漏。

2. CPU优化:减少CPU占用,提高响应速度。

3. 渲染优化:优化渲染过程,提高页面加载速度。

Chromium安全特性

Chromium的安全特性是其一大亮点。

1. 沙箱机制:隔离不同进程,防止恶意代码攻击。

2. 安全协议:支持HTTPS、TLS等安全协议。

3. 安全更新:定期发布安全更新,修复已知漏洞。

Chromium社区与文档

Chromium拥有庞大的社区和丰富的文档资源。

1. 官方文档:Chromium官方文档提供了详细的开发指南。

2. 社区论坛:开发者可以在社区论坛中交流心得,解决问题。

3. GitHub仓库:Chromium的源代码托管在GitHub上,方便开发者贡献代码。

基于Chromium开发浏览器

基于Chromium开发浏览器是许多第三方浏览器厂商的选择。

1. 定制化:基于Chromium开发浏览器可以轻松实现定制化需求。

2. 兼容性:Chromium具有良好的兼容性,可以支持多种网页技术。

3. 生态支持:Chromium拥有庞大的开发者社区,为浏览器开发提供支持。

Chromium开发教程和基于Chromium开发浏览器是互联网技术领域的重要话题。本文从多个方面对Chromium开发进行了详细介绍,旨在帮助读者更好地理解和掌握Chromium技术。随着互联网技术的不断发展,Chromium将继续发挥其重要作用,为用户提供更加高效、安全的浏览体验。未来,Chromium的开发和应用将更加广泛,值得期待。

猜你喜欢
谷歌浏览器重置后书签不见了_谷歌浏览器重置后书签不见了怎么回事
谷歌浏览器重置后书签不见了_谷歌浏览器重置后书签不见了怎么回事
大家好,谷歌浏览器小编来为大家介绍以上的内容。谷歌浏览器重置后书签不见了_谷歌浏览器重置后书签不见了怎么回事这个很多人还不知道,现在让我们一起来看看吧!
手机如何使用chrome检查元素含量;chrome 检查功能
手机如何使用chrome检查元素含量;chrome 检查功能
大家好,谷歌浏览器小编来为大家介绍以上的内容。手机如何使用chrome检查元素含量;chrome 检查功能这个很多人还不知道,现在让我们一起来看看吧!
怎么让chrome翻译、chrome怎么设置翻译
怎么让chrome翻译、chrome怎么设置翻译
大家好,谷歌浏览器小编来为大家介绍以上的内容。怎么让chrome翻译、chrome怎么设置翻译这个很多人还不知道,现在让我们一起来看看吧!
华为电脑怎么下载chrome浏览器-华为电脑怎么下载chrome浏览器软件
华为电脑怎么下载chrome浏览器-华为电脑怎么下载chrome浏览器软件
大家好,谷歌浏览器小编来为大家介绍以上的内容。华为电脑怎么下载chrome浏览器-华为电脑怎么下载chrome浏览器软件这个很多人还不知道,现在让我们一起来看看吧!
怎么禁止edge自动更新—edge浏览器取消自动更新
怎么禁止edge自动更新—edge浏览器取消自动更新
大家好,谷歌浏览器小编来为大家介绍以上的内容。怎么禁止edge自动更新—edge浏览器取消自动更新这个很多人还不知道,现在让我们一起来看看吧!
head less 无头浏览器_无头浏览器的好处
head less 无头浏览器_无头浏览器的好处
大家好,谷歌浏览器小编来为大家介绍以上的内容。head less 无头浏览器_无头浏览器的好处这个很多人还不知道,现在让我们一起来看看吧!
谷歌平板浏览器_谷歌平板浏览器官网
谷歌平板浏览器_谷歌平板浏览器官网
大家好,谷歌浏览器小编来为大家介绍以上的内容。谷歌平板浏览器_谷歌平板浏览器官网这个很多人还不知道,现在让我们一起来看看吧!
谷歌浏览器无法上网怎么回事(谷歌浏览器不能上网)
谷歌浏览器无法上网怎么回事(谷歌浏览器不能上网)
大家好,谷歌浏览器小编来为大家介绍以上的内容。谷歌浏览器无法上网怎么回事(谷歌浏览器不能上网)这个很多人还不知道,现在让我们一起来看看吧!
ipad打开谷歌浏览器无法显示网页怎么办,ipad上chrome打不开任何网页
ipad打开谷歌浏览器无法显示网页怎么办,ipad上chrome打不开任何网页
大家好,谷歌浏览器小编来为大家介绍以上的内容。ipad打开谷歌浏览器无法显示网页怎么办,ipad上chrome打不开任何网页这个很多人还不知道,现在让我们一起来看看吧!
谷歌浏览器卡住;谷歌浏览器卡住后重试上千次请求
谷歌浏览器卡住;谷歌浏览器卡住后重试上千次请求
大家好,谷歌浏览器小编来为大家介绍以上的内容。谷歌浏览器卡住;谷歌浏览器卡住后重试上千次请求这个很多人还不知道,现在让我们一起来看看吧!
返回顶部